African antimalarial research bears first fruit

African antimalarial research bears first fruit - A recently discovered compound from the aminopyridine class not only has the potential to become part of a single-dose cure for all strains of malaria, but might also be able to block transmission of the parasite from person to person, according to a research collaboration involving the Medicines for Malaria Venture, based in Switzerland, and the Drug Discovery and Development Centre at the University of Cape Town, South Africa. http://bit.ly/Prk7yF
